What is Kailo?


Kailo is a pain relief patch that promises a fast acting natural solution to pain. Simply apply the patch to a targeted location on the body, for a drug-free solution.

Kailo sticks to the body using a silicone adhesive strip. The adhesive strip is separate from the Kailo pain patch itself. According to the official product description, users can buy multiple adhesive strips for multiple pain relief types, although you only buy one Kailo pain patch.

The Kailo pain relief patch was launched in 2019 after a successful Indiegogo campaign. Indiegogo users crowdfunded Kailo within 134 minutes. The company eventually sold $5 million of merchandise and 300,000 units through Indiegogo, breaking its funding goal by 5,029%.

How Does Kailo Relieve Pain?


The official website describes Kailo as using “innovative, non-transdermal technology that looks and acts like a pain patch.”

Each Kailo patch contains billions of tiny capacitors. These capacitors react to electrical charges in the body, enhancing and propagating your body’s natural communication signals.

The makers of Kailo claim this technology is the same technology used in high-tech applications like antennas, signal transmission, bio-identification, and energy storage.

According to the company, they stumbled upon the pain relief properties of Kailo as a “happy accident”:

“The effectiveness of Kailo on the human body was a happy accident. Kailo is designed to boost the body's natural signals and help the brain communicate with disrupted areas more effectively.”

Kailo patch’s pain relief technology is related to your body’s natural electricity, although the unit does not use electricity, nor does it have a battery or plugin. Instead, the device interacts with your body’s natural electricity and communication signals.

Other devices use similar systems to relieve pain. For example, TENS is a battery-operated device that delivers a low-voltage electrical current through the skin via electrodes. You place the electrodes near the pain source, and TENS stimulates nerves in the affected area, scrambling the signal and preventing the pain signal from reaching your brain.

Kailo seems to use a similar system to relieve pain without actually sending an electrical current into your body. Using your body’s natural electrical signals, Kailo claims to relieve pain instantly – just like a TENS system but without the electrical current.

Scientific Evidence for Kailo

Obviously, Kailo makes big claims about its effectiveness. Customer testimonials from the official website claim that the device provides short-term and long-term pain relief, with customers using Kailo to provide instant relief for headaches, fibromyalgia, and other conditions.


Is there any scientific evidence Kailo works as advertised to relieve pain instantly? Has Kailo gone through any trials or studies?

As of November 2020, Kailo’s official website claims the system is “currently in clinical trials.”

Kailo released preliminary results from that trial on October 27, 2020. Key findings from the study include:

The Kailo pain relief study was an IRB-approved PREVENT study aimed at studying the pain severity, pain relief, and pain interference effects of Kailo on patients dealing with all pain types.

Patients selected for the trial had different pain types, including mild, moderate, and chronic pain.

The study took place over a 30 day period.

Over 30 days of using the patch, participants “showed positive and statistically significant results in patient outcomes, patient satisfaction, and patient preference over oral medications.”

Researchers observed “a statistically significant decrease in pain severity and pain interference” along with “an increase in quality of life and patient function.”

Jeffrey Gudin led the study, MD, listed as Principal Investigator of the study. In a statement, Dr. Gudin claims Kailo has the potential of “eliminating the need for drugs/pharmacological agents.”
